This view tracks Lake Shore payout behavior so yield expectations can be set realistically. Lake Shore Bancorp reported a Dividend Paid And CAPEX Coverage Ratio of 373.0%, -$1.2 million in Dividends Paid, and a Last Dividend of 0.27.

The market value of Lake Shore Bancorp is measured differently than book value, which reflects Lake accounting equity. Lake Shore's market capitalization is 110.04 M. A P/B ratio of 0.79 suggests Lake Shore trades near or below book value. Enterprise value stands at 29.13 M. Intrinsic value reflects what Lake Shore's fundamentals imply about worth, which may differ from both the trading price and the book figure. Analytical frameworks help reconcile those views.
Note that Lake Shore's intrinsic value and market price are different measures derived from different inputs. For Lake Shore, key inputs include a P/E ratio of 13.34, a P/B ratio of 0.79, a profit margin of 24.5%, and ROE of 5.94%. The quoted price is simply the exchange level where supply meets demand.
